The cheapest way to get from Geneva to Tivoli is to bus which costs €65 - €85 and takes 14h 11m.
The fastest way to get from Geneva to Tivoli is to fly and train which takes 4h 1m and costs €65 - €200.
No, there is no direct bus from Geneva station to Tivoli. However, there are services departing from Geneva - Bus station and arriving at TIVOLI | Via Empolitana via ROMA | Ponte Mammolo.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 14h 11m.
The distance between Geneva and Tivoli is 766 km. The road distance is 879.8 km.
The best way to get from Geneva to Tivoli without a car is to train and bus which takes 10h 15m and costs .
It takes approximately 4h 1m to get from Geneva to Tivoli, including transfers.
Geneva to Tivoli bus services, operated by Sellitto, depart from Geneva - Bus station.
Geneva to Tivoli bus services, operated by Sellitto, arrive at Roma, Autostazione Tiburtina station.
Yes, the driving distance between Geneva to Tivoli is 880 km. It takes approximately 8h 49m to drive from Geneva to Tivoli.
